Australia gained the toss and elected to bat first towards Pakistan of their ICC Ladies’s T20 World Cup 2026 match at Headingley in Leeds on Tuesday.
Enjoying XIs
Pakistan: Muneeba Ali (wk), Gull Feroza, Ayesha Zafar, Iram Javed, Saira Jabeen, Aliya Riaz, Fatima Sana (c), Rameen Shamim, Diana Baig, Nashra Sandhu and Sadia Iqbal.
Australia: Beth Mooney (wk), Georgia Voll, Ellyse Perry, Ashleigh Gardner, Georgia Wareham, Annabel Sutherland, Nicola Carey, Sophie Molineux (c), Alana King, Kim Garth and Lucy Hamilton.
The Inexperienced Shirts stay winless within the event, having misplaced all three of their matches towards South Africa, India and Bangladesh.
Australia have gained every of their first three matches of the continued Ladies’s T20 World Cup 2026 and thus are positioned on the summit of the Group 1 standings with six factors.
Head-to-head
Pakistan and Australia have come face-to-face 16 occasions in Ladies’s T20Is, and the six-time champions dominate the head-to-head document with 14 triumphs, whereas two matches resulted in no consequence.
